Food authority discards 200 liters adulterated milk, 800 kg bran spice.

PESHAWAR -- Khyber Pakhtunkhwa Food Safety and Halal Food Authority on Saturday discarded about 200 litres of adulterated and substandard milk.

The Authority team took 30 samples of milk from the vehicles supplying milk to the city at the Motorway Toll Plaza and checked on the spot.

Food Safety The team also imposed heavy fines on the owners.
